Novartis Recalls Theraflu Nighttime Warming Relief Due to Unknown Degradant

Novartis Consumer Health is recalling Theraflu Nighttime Warming Relief caplets because an unknown degradant was found during stability testing.

Plain-English summary

Novartis Consumer Health is recalling specific lots of Theraflu Nighttime Warming Relief Nighttime Multi-Symptom Cold caplets. The recall involves 8-caplet and 24-caplet packages containing acetaminophen, chlorpheniramine maleate, dextromethorphan HBr, and phenylephrine HCl. The affected products were distributed nationwide and in Mexico, Panama, Ecuador, and Venezuela.

The recall was initiated because an unknown degradant was identified during stability testing. The FDA has classified this recall as Class III, indicating that use of or exposure to the violative product is not likely to cause adverse health consequences.

Consumers who have the affected products should stop using them and return them to the place of purchase for a refund. The specific lot numbers and expiration dates for the recalled products are listed in the official recall notice.

The recalled product

Product
Theraflu Nighttime Warming Relief Nighttime Multi-Symptom Cold, Acetaminophen 325mg , Chlorpheniramine Maleate 2mg , Dextromethorphan HBr 10mg , Phenylephrine HCL 5mg, a) 8 coated caplets (NDC 0067-6437-08) b) 24 coated caplets (NDC 0067-6438-24). Distributed by: Novartis Consume
